Output 15c24d3ac91ad758fdfad462b4891d70f015e364cc7a626aa3f7038f48608ce0:0

value
16717889
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40f488204ae3f27175e8bec280a6a3fd5cf084aa OP_EQUALVERIFY OP_CHECKSIG
address
16vTBe9d3E6wQi2s3M69yxHivDpNrkin1C
transaction
15c24d3ac91ad758fdfad462b4891d70f015e364cc7a626aa3f7038f48608ce0
spent
true